淘先锋技术网

首页 1 2 3 4 5 6 7

Python是一种高级编程语言,广泛应用于科学计算、人工智能、Web开发等领域。其中一个重要的应用是数学计算。在Python中,我们可以使用简单的代码来计算各种数值问题。本文将介绍如何使用Python来计算数的个数。


代码示例:

def count_num(n):
    count = 0
    while n > 0:
        count += 1
        n = n // 10
    return count

print(count_num(123456789))

python求数的个数

在这个示例中,我们定义了一个函数count_num,这个函数的参数是一个整数n。函数的作用是计算n的位数,也就是数的个数。具体实现方式是使用while循环,每次除以10得到商和余数,更新计数器count,并将商作为新的n值继续循环,直到n等于0为止。最后返回计数器count。

在主程序中,我们调用count_num函数,并将其参数设置为123456789,这是一个9位数,所以函数返回值为9。我们使用print函数输出函数的返回值。

总之,Python是一个强大的计算机语言,可以用于各种数学计算,如计算数的个数。通过这个简单的示例,我们可以看到Python的代码简洁、清晰,非常适合初学者学习和开发实践。